About Shane D. Bergin

Shane D. Bergin is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Education and Spectroscopy, having authored 27 papers that have together received 3.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Carbon Nanotubes in Composites (18 papers), Graphene research and applications (11 papers), Nanopore and Nanochannel Transport Studies (5 papers), Mechanical and Optical Resonators (5 papers), Nanotechnology research and applications (4 papers), Nanoparticles: synthesis and applications (2 papers), Adsorption, diffusion, and thermodynamic properties of materials (2 papers) and nanoparticles nucleation surface interactions (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Materials Chemistry (2.5k citations), Polymers and Plastics (454 citations), Biomedical Engineering (1.1k cit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(316 citations) and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(261 citations). Shane D. Bergin has collaborated with scholars based in Ireland, United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Jonathan N. Coleman, David Rickard, Mustafa Lotya, Zhenyu Sun, Valeria Nicolosi, Yenny Hernández, James P. Hamilton, Werner J. Blau, Milo S. P. Shaffer and Stefano Sanvito.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of Physical Chemistry C, ACS Nano, Nanotechnology, Advanced Materials and physica status solidi (b).
